我使用python 2.6制作可执行文件。我制作了设置代码。
import sys
from cx_Freeze import setup, Executable
base = None
if sys.platform == "win32":
base = "Win32GUI"
setup(
name = "Aimball",
version = "2.6",
description = "Aimball Game",
executables = [Executable("aimball.py", base = base)])
那我该怎么办?我已经阅读了cx_freeze文档和其他答案,但不确定它们的确切含义。几周前我刚开始用Python编程时,有人能解释清楚吗?以防万一我用Python 2.6运行Windows 7和cx_freeze的4.3.1版。
答案 0 :(得分:3)
将该文件保存在与aimball.py
脚本相同的文件夹中,如setup.py
。然后在该目录中打开命令提示符(可以使用cd
命令更改目录)。然后运行python setup.py build
。如果它有效,它应该创建一个build/exe...
文件夹,其中包含您需要运行的可执行文件和其他一些文件。